[EnergyPlus_Support] Why does E+ lose accuracy for lower values of the space discretization constant?





¿ENERGY PLUS: Why does this software lose accuracy for lower values of the space discretization constant?

I am using Energy Plus to simulate a cubic test hut without air conditioning in a hot climate. When I modify the Space Discretization Constant (C), set as default as 3, awkard results come out. I was expecting that lower values for C would yield more accurate results. Nonetheless, when I use low values for C, the results tend to lose accuracy. The fully implicit finite difference scheme was used with the default convergence criteria.
